WebAssessing serologic response to treatment is difficult — definitive criteria for cure or failure are not well established . Public Health England recommends follow up testing at 3, 6, 9 and 12 months. Following adequate treatment of primary, secondary and early latent syphilis RPR titre should decline at least fourfold by 6 months.
